Vladimir Putin has been the president of Russia since 2012, and these days he has special hype due to the military operation of Ukraine. As the son of an enlisted service holder (father) and factory worker (mother), his career path started in KGB foreign intelligence where he served for 16 years. After resigning in 1991, he began to have a special interest in a political career. In August 1999, he became the prime minister of Russia.
